ORACLE RAC环境下的外部表实验

本文介绍在 VirtualBox 虚拟机环境下,通过 NFS 实现 Oracle RAC 各节点对外部表的正常访问。文章详细记录了从创建共享目录到成功访问外部表的全过程。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

[size=large]一、结论
  在VirtualBox虚拟机环境下,搭建Oracle RAC环境,结合NFS(Network File System),RAC各节点都能够正常访问外部表。即重点是要有各个节点都能够访问的共享存储(目录),其它共享机制或方式的实现没有尝试,也不太了解。

二、环境说明
  两台Redhat 5,节点名分别为RAC1和RAC2。

三、过程
  1、在rac1上,建立(将被共享的)目录和相关文件(供外部表载入,1.dat,2.dat)
[img]http://dl.iteye.com/upload/attachment/0065/1270/52831a6c-97a6-3910-bb63-f483fe09ebad.jpg[/img]

  2、在rac1上,建立oracle逻辑目录。
[img]http://dl.iteye.com/upload/attachment/0065/1272/18527d66-5e5d-373d-bd95-5a7452552345.jpg[/img]

  3、在rac1上,建立外部表。
[img]http://dl.iteye.com/upload/attachment/0065/1274/4fc110d1-495d-3f13-a556-8f6021b1c05b.jpg[/img]

  4、在rac1上,查看外部表内容。
[img]http://dl.iteye.com/upload/attachment/0065/1276/b2137a02-82ec-3c2f-a1e5-5720bda6f755.jpg[/img]

  5、在rac2上访问外部表,此时将返回错误。
[img]http://dl.iteye.com/upload/attachment/0065/1278/23ebe4d9-1d53-3f66-81d3-5a8c55088b6e.jpg[/img]

  6、在rac1上,建立共享目录
[img]http://dl.iteye.com/upload/attachment/0065/1280/0e0c74ba-23bb-3140-9005-2a0350940a59.jpg[/img]

  vi /etc/exports
[img]http://dl.iteye.com/upload/attachment/0065/1282/723c8668-824f-3b3b-94c1-c51caa86fb8f.jpg[/img]

  7、在rac2上进行挂载
[img]http://dl.iteye.com/upload/attachment/0065/1284/583ff34f-17ff-3886-b735-027a06d66578.jpg[/img]

  8、在rac2上,能够正常访问外部表
[img]http://dl.iteye.com/upload/attachment/0065/1286/19527fcd-2230-32f9-bc70-d1371d68255e.jpg[/img][/size][/size]
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值